Maybe I'm crazy but I'm genuinely curious, what's the point of these kinds of builds? I know for Bowman for example more points in dex means more damage so typically they scroll their gear for about 100 str to equip better bows, but wouldn't it make just as much sense to level str to 100 and scroll for dex? That way you can equip the better weapon AND the better armor that has higher base stats than things like a bathrobe which has none. Am I overthinking this or does it all just boil down to either "it gives higher damage at low levels"/"everyone does it this way so that's just the way to do it"?
Usually, you either get enough of your secondary stat from gear (zhelm, horntail pendant, etc or it's just not worth the investment. Lots of gear has no stat requirements (overall, again zhelm, maple weapons) so the few pieces that do have requirements, are just not worth it as you'll invest more in your secondary stats then it'll return for your primary stat. Weapons are an exception, as w.att is so important for most attacker classes. But then still you'll generally get lots of str from gear still so you'd want to invest AP in str as little as possible.
MW only works on base stats, so if you were to put 100 base str instead of dex, you are loosing 10 dex when using mw20. Additionally, bowman is a bit different compared to other classes because str as a 2nd stat works a little different but if we consider thief / bucc for example - Their 2nd stat is dex, and some items can only be scrolled dex (mainly helmet but also bottom), so a NL/shadower/bucc have no choice but to scroll their helmet to their 2nd stat anyway.
